On April 25, 1992, around 7:30 AM, a witness in Montivilliers (France) observed three bright points forming a triangle in the sky. According to the report, the objects appeared to be part of a large structure slowly rotating on itself. The observation lasted about twenty minutes, indicating the phenomenon was visible for a considerable amount of time. No further information was collected from the incident, leaving many questions unanswered.
This case was classified by the GEIPAN as "C," meaning no conventional explanation was found for the phenomenon.
